commercial pilot Job Descriptions; Explained

If you're applying for an commercial pilot position, it's important to tailor your resume to the specific job requirements in order to differentiate yourself from other candidates. Including accurate and relevant information that directly aligns with the job description can greatly increase your chances of securing an interview with potential employers.

When crafting your resume, be sure to use action verbs and a clear, concise format to highlight your relevant skills and experience. Remember, the job description is your first opportunity to make an impression on recruiters, so pay close attention to the details and make sure you're presenting yourself in the best possible light.

1

commercial pilot

  • Fly and navigate airplanes.
  • Transport people on fixed schedules to different countries. 
  • Performing pre- and post-flight aircraft inspections
  • Selecting safe and efficient flight routes
  • Determining risks that may occur
  • Keeping accurate records for compliance purposes
  • Communicating with required agencies and personnel
2

commercial pilot

  • Check passenger and cargo distributions and fuel amounts to ensure that weight and balance specifications are met.
  • Inspect aircraft for defects and malfunctions, according to pre-flight checklists.
  • Ensuring the safety and comfort of the passengers, crew, and aircraft
